Terex AWP used Bauma to launch a number of new products, including a new hybrid Z-boom and compact telehandler.

The Genie Z-45/25XC boom lift is a redesigned larger capacity version of the brand’s RT Genie Z-45/25J RT diesel-powered articulating boom. Combining up to 100 percent more lift capacity and weighing 440 kg (967 lb), with new design features including a new 1.83 m (6 ft) dual-entry platform and reinforced components to support additional weight in the platform, the Genie team said the new Z-45/25XC boom will offer owners the high rental return on invested capital (rROIC) that their business success relies on.

Offering a maximum working height of 15.9 m (51 ft 6 in), a maximum horizontal outreach of 7.55 m (24 ft 9 in), and an up-and-over clearance of 7.3 m (23 ft 11 in), the unit combines the benefits of a dual-envelope design providing an unrestricted load capacity of 300 kg (660 lb) and a restricted capacity of 454 kg (1000 lb). When operated with the primary boom in retracted position, this machine’s maximum working height and horizontal outreach are reduced by no more than 1.7 m (5ft 6 in).

The new Genie Z-45/25XC boom will be available in EMEAR in Q4, 2016.

The company also debuted its new GTH-3007 compact telehandler that provides a maximum lift capacity of 3000 kg (6,614 lbs), a vertical reach capacity of 2500 kg (5,511 lbs) at a maximum height of 7 m (23 ft), and a horizontal reach capacity of 1000 kg (2,205 lbs) at 4 m (13 ft). The new unit comes with a 74-hp Deutz Stage IIIB (Tier IV Final) compliant engine.

The company also showed its new articulating Z-60/37 FE boom that combines the benefits of advanced diesel power, four-wheel drive performance and the cleaner, quieter efficiency of compact, low weight electric powered booms.

The new Genie Z-60/37 FE boom lift provides the choice of two modes of operation: Full-electric, which means full-day emission-free performance on a single charge, or hybrid mode which provides more than a week of run time with a single tank of diesel.

Providing 20,16 m (65 ft 7 in) of working height, 11.4 m (36 ft 7 in) of horizontal outreach and 7.4 m (24 ft 3 in) of up-and-over clearance, the Genie Z-60/37 FE lift is equipped as standard with a 1.5 m (5 ft) jib offering 70 degrees up and 65 degrees down range of motion and a 160 degree platform rotation. It also boasts a narrow footprint and a low 58 cm (23 in) tail swing. The platform comes in 1.8 m (6 ft) or 2.4 m (8 ft) with a capacity of 227 kg (500 lb) to take on board two people across the entire working envelope. Both platforms offer a side entry swing gate and front sliding mid rail as standard. The 2.4 m (8ft) platform comes with an additional side sliding mid rail, opposite the gate, for a total of three entry points.
